American Society for Premodern Asia
The AOS Name-Change Committee completed its work and recommended a new name for the American Oriental Society. The Board of Directors endorsed the proposed new name, and the membership in attendance at the 235th Annual Meeting, which convened April 9-12, 2025, in Boston, voted in favor of the Board’s endorsement. The new name is:
American Society for Premodern Asia (ASPA: JASPA for the Journal. The Journal will assume its new name with volume 126:1 (Jan-Dec 2026).
The Committee noted that there is no getting around the fact that many of the committee, and many members, are very attached to the name we know so well, but the offensiveness of the term “oriental” is in the end decisive – the argument to keep the name for traditional, historical reasons is the weaker argument and one that encumbers and harms the Society, in the present and most definitely in the future.
